Output 2559831bf04ae048eaaf492a0e71a4a44fe9378b50ece9739c8d7544b87d7d04:0

value
161892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d61e5c763fc4068981a942f61dd9e7bd8f8cc31b OP_EQUAL
address
3MDAu8L7HX49yKAxLaAuMhopqMneiTZwkK
transaction
2559831bf04ae048eaaf492a0e71a4a44fe9378b50ece9739c8d7544b87d7d04
spent
true